Half of IT Pros planning memory upgrade to meet demands of virtualisation workloads

Almost half (47%) of IT professionals are planning to upgrade their server memory in the next 12 months as they grapple with the increasing demands of virtualisation workloads, according to a survey by memory and storage experts Crucial.

Extra zing for Zettabox?

Zettabox, the European provider of cloud-based storage, collaboration and big-file transfer for enterprises, has completed its first external round of financing. The company did not disclose the valuation but said funds raised would be used to accelerate sales and marketing.
